Factors Affecting Cooling Time

Several key factors influence how quickly your AC unit cools a room:

1. Room Size and Insulation:

  • Size Matters: Larger rooms naturally take longer to cool than smaller ones. A bigger space requires more energy to lower the temperature.
  • Insulation is Key: Poorly insulated rooms lose cool air quickly, forcing your AC to work harder and longer to maintain a comfortable temperature. Think of it like trying to fill a leaky bucket – you'll be constantly refilling it!

2. Starting Temperature:

  • The Bigger the Difference, The Longer it Takes: The greater the difference between the outside temperature and your desired room temperature, the longer the cooling process will be. Cooling a room from 95°F to 72°F will take significantly longer than cooling it from 80°F to 72°F.

3. Air Conditioner Size and Efficiency:

  • BTU Matters: Your air conditioner's BTU (British Thermal Unit) rating indicates its cooling capacity. A unit with a higher BTU rating will cool a room faster than a smaller unit.
  • SEER Rating: The Seasonal Energy Efficiency Ratio (SEER) rating measures your AC's energy efficiency. A higher SEER rating means your AC is more efficient and might cool faster while using less energy. Look for energy-efficient models!

4. Number of Windows and Their Condition:

  • Sunshine Streaming In: Direct sunlight through windows significantly increases the room's heat load, slowing down the cooling process. Closing curtains or blinds helps immensely.
  • Window Quality: Older, poorly sealed windows allow cool air to escape and hot air to enter, requiring your AC to compensate.

5. Number of People and Heat-Generating Appliances:

  • Body Heat: The more people in a room, the more body heat is generated, making it harder for the AC to keep up.
  • Appliances: Running appliances like computers, ovens, and even lamps generates heat, adding to the room's temperature and extending the cooling time.

Estimating Cooling Time

There's no magic formula to calculate the exact cooling time. However, as a rough estimate, expect a well-insulated room with a properly sized AC unit to cool down within 30-60 minutes. However, poorly insulated rooms or very hot days could extend this time considerably.

Tips for Faster Cooling:

  • Pre-cool the room: If possible, close windows and curtains during the hottest part of the day to prevent heat buildup before turning on the AC.
  • Use ceiling fans: Ceiling fans help circulate cool air more effectively, speeding up the cooling process.
  • Maintain your AC unit: Regular maintenance ensures your AC unit runs efficiently and effectively.
  • Seal any air leaks: Caulk or weatherstrip windows and doors to prevent cool air from escaping.
